@9secondsflat Normally aspirated does not mean bulletproof horsepower. I don't know what 'detination' is but detonation, an engine condition that results from improper squish, high cylinder pressures or improper ignition timing is not unique to supercharged engines. 'Lean conditions' are caused by improper tuning. A properly tuned fuel injection system will compensate for changes in atmospheric conditions.
